Abstract

The utility model provides an automatic fix a position an anchor clamps of bending, relates to automatic anchor clamps field. The utility model provides an automatic fixing mold insert's of bending problem. This automatic fix a position an anchor clamps of bending, it includes base, fixed block, movable block, clamping module and motor module, the fixed block fixed mounting be in in the fixed slot of base, the movable block slides to assemble and is in on the removal track of base, clamping module includes telescopic link, slurcam and buffer spring, the telescopic link slides to assemble and is in the movable block reaches in the through -hole of fixed block, the design has trigger block on the slurcam, the slurcam with the terminal surface fixed connection of telescopic link, the buffer spring parcel is in on the telescopic link, the motor module fixed mounting be in on the base, carrying out the design of anchor clamps through the shape of the piece of bending, carrying out work piece protection and automatic positioning through the spring buffering, structure simple is convenient.

Technical field
This utility model relates to automatization's field of fixtures, particularly relates to a kind of bending part fixture.
Background technology
Bending part is one conventional in part, and the course of processing of bending part typically requires and applies to Fixing fixture carries out the precision of clamping guarantee processing, owing to the thickness of bending part is usual Relatively thin, so usually can be because of user manual operation fixture clamping dynamics mistake in the course of processing Cause greatly damage parts to cause to scrap, therefore there is defect.
